recurdo compartido

22/10/2004 - 18:51 por Xavier Valdés | Informe spam
Hola a todos,

Quería saber, si yo tengo un string con el nombre (UNC) de un recurso
compartido (por ej. \\PC1\Directorio1)
como puedo determinar qué espacio libre hay en la unidad que contiene
Directorio1 dentro del equipo PC1???
Esta información la quiero obtener desde otro equipo que no es el PC1.
Alguna idea?
Muchas gracias,
Xavier Valdés
 

Leer las respuestas

#1 Freddy Cáceres
22/10/2004 - 20:07 | Informe spam
Declare Auto Function GetDiskFreeSpaceEx Lib
"kernel32.dll" ( _
ByVal lpDirectoryName As String, _
ByRef lpFreeBytesAvailableToCaller As Long, _
ByRef lpTotalNumberOfBytes As Long, _
ByRef lpTotalNumberOfFreeBytes As Long) As Integer

...
...

Dim userbytes, totalbytes, freebytes As Long
Dim Drive As String = "\\Server\Recurso\"

GetDiskFreeSpaceEx(Drive, userbytes, totalbytes,
freebytes)
MsgBox(Drive & freebytes \ (1024 ^ 3) & " GB")

Saludos
-
Freddy Cáceres
Santiago - Chile

Hola a todos,

Quería saber, si yo tengo un string con el nombre (UNC) de


un recurso
compartido (por ej. \\PC1\Directorio1)
como puedo determinar qué espacio libre hay en la unidad


que contiene
Directorio1 dentro del equipo PC1???
Esta información la quiero obtener desde otro equipo que


no es el PC1.
Alguna idea?
Muchas gracias,
Xavier Valdés


.

Preguntas similares